My baby girl was so brave this day, She went through boot camp with nary
to say.
I came to see her from very far
away, She wasn't the same when I saw her that day.
Before when I knew her she was quite lost, but now she knows what her
country costs.
She's ready and willing to pay the
price and at such a young age - it seems so nice.
I stood in that hall with tears in my eyes, I remembered the day I was
willing to try.
I want to protect her and make things safe, like those good ole days when
she was a waif.
But now it's her turn to take care
of me and for this I will be grateful forever and -- Free.
Thank You To All the Brave Soldiers Out There!
